Output 43ed218c31c09937b34116df6d06d35b6c0b3f25185d269fe40dc0e38120b863:12

value
135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c501a48ace7145c458d1dc86b3834918cbabab OP_EQUAL
address
3BWrEKFMw6yZYmoNUmvK85DhE4yoyqJ4gQ
transaction
43ed218c31c09937b34116df6d06d35b6c0b3f25185d269fe40dc0e38120b863
spent
true